HTTP 상태 코드 502: 웹 페이지 액세스 실패 문제 분석 및 해결
HTTP 상태 코드 502: 웹 페이지 접속 실패 원인 분석 및 해결 방법
개요
브라우저에서 웹 페이지에 접속할 때, HTTP 상태 코드 502를 만날 때가 있습니다. 이 상태 코드는 게이트웨이 오류를 나타냅니다. 이는 클라이언트가 올바르게 요청했지만 서버가 올바른 응답을 제공할 수 없음을 의미합니다. 이 문서에서는 502 오류의 원인을 분석하고 몇 가지 일반적인 해결 방법을 제공합니다.
원인 분석
- 서버 과부하 또는 다운타임: 서버 과부하 또는 다운타임은 502 오류의 가장 일반적인 원인 중 하나일 수 있습니다. 서버가 너무 많은 요청 로드를 감당할 수 없으면 서버가 응답하는 데 오랜 시간이 걸리거나 완전히 응답하지 않아 502 오류가 반환됩니다.
해결책: 웹페이지 502 오류가 발생하는 경우 페이지를 새로 고치거나 잠시 기다렸다가 다시 시도할 수 있습니다. 문제가 지속되면 웹사이트 관리자에게 문의하여 서버가 제대로 작동하는지 확인할 수 있습니다.
- 역방향 프록시 서버 구성 오류: 일부 네트워크 환경에서는 역방향 프록시 서버를 사용하여 액세스 가속화 및 기타 기능을 제공합니다. 역방향 프록시 서버가 잘못 구성되었거나 백엔드 서버에 대한 연결이 끊어지거나 시간 초과되는 경우 502 오류가 발생할 수 있습니다.
해결 방법: 이 경우 브라우저 캐시와 쿠키를 지우고 웹페이지에 다시 액세스해 보세요. 문제가 지속되면 웹 사이트 관리자에게 문의하여 역방향 프록시 서버가 올바르게 구성되고 제대로 작동하는지 확인할 수 있습니다.
- DNS 확인 오류: DNS(Domain Name System)는 도메인 이름을 해당 IP 주소로 확인하는 역할을 담당합니다. DNS 확인이 올바르지 않으면 클라이언트가 서버에 올바르게 액세스할 수 없어 502 오류가 발생합니다.
해결책: Google Public DNS 또는 Cloudflare DNS와 같은 다른 DNS 서버를 사용해 볼 수 있습니다. 컴퓨터의 네트워크 설정을 변경하거나 특정 브라우저 확장을 사용하여 DNS 설정을 수정할 수 있습니다.
- 방화벽 또는 프록시 서버 문제: 때로는 잘못된 방화벽 또는 프록시 서버 설정으로 인해 502 오류가 나타날 수도 있습니다. 방화벽이 클라이언트-서버 통신을 차단하고 있거나 프록시 서버가 백엔드 서버에 요청을 제대로 전달하지 못할 수 있습니다.
해결책: 임시 방화벽 규칙을 비활성화하거나 프록시 서버를 꺼서 관련 문제를 해결할 수 있습니다. 이러한 설정을 수정할 수 없는 경우 네트워크 관리자나 시스템 관리자에게 도움을 요청하십시오.
결론
웹 페이지 502 오류는 서버 과부하, 역방향 프록시 서버 구성 오류, DNS 확인 문제, 방화벽 또는 프록시 서버 설정 문제 등 다양한 요인으로 인해 발생합니다. 502 오류가 발생하면 페이지 새로 고침, 잠시 기다리기, 브라우저 캐시 및 쿠키 지우기, DNS 서버 변경, 방화벽 비활성화 또는 프록시 서버 끄기와 같은 해결 방법을 시도해 볼 수 있습니다. 문제가 지속되면 웹사이트 관리자나 네트워크 관리자에게 전문 기술 지원을 문의하는 것이 좋습니다.
502 오류를 깊이 이해하고 해결함으로써 우리는 네트워크 통신 분야의 과제를 더 잘 이해하고 인터넷에서의 경험을 향상시킬 수 있습니다.
위 내용은 HTTP 상태 코드 502: 웹 페이지 액세스 실패 문제 분석 및 해결의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

핫 AI 도구

Undresser.AI Undress
사실적인 누드 사진을 만들기 위한 AI 기반 앱

AI Clothes Remover
사진에서 옷을 제거하는 온라인 AI 도구입니다.

Undress AI Tool
무료로 이미지를 벗다

Clothoff.io
AI 옷 제거제

AI Hentai Generator
AI Hentai를 무료로 생성하십시오.

인기 기사

뜨거운 도구

메모장++7.3.1
사용하기 쉬운 무료 코드 편집기

SublimeText3 중국어 버전
중국어 버전, 사용하기 매우 쉽습니다.

스튜디오 13.0.1 보내기
강력한 PHP 통합 개발 환경

드림위버 CS6
시각적 웹 개발 도구

SublimeText3 Mac 버전
신 수준의 코드 편집 소프트웨어(SublimeText3)

뜨거운 주제











공식 계정 웹 페이지 업데이트 캐시, 이것은 간단하고 간단하며 냄비를 마시기에 충분히 복잡합니다. 공식 계정 기사를 업데이트하기 위해 열심히 노력했지만 사용자는 여전히 기존 버전을 열었습니까? 이 기사에서는이 뒤에있는 비틀기와 회전을 살펴 보고이 문제를 우아하게 해결하는 방법을 살펴 보겠습니다. 읽은 후에는 다양한 캐싱 문제를 쉽게 처리 할 수있어 사용자가 항상 가장 신선한 콘텐츠를 경험할 수 있습니다. 기본 사항에 대해 먼저 이야기 해 봅시다. 액세스 속도를 향상시키기 위해 브라우저 또는 서버는 일부 정적 리소스 (예 : 그림, CSS, JS) 또는 페이지 컨텐츠를 저장합니다. 다음에 액세스 할 때 다시 다운로드하지 않고도 캐시에서 직접 검색 할 수 있으며 자연스럽게 빠릅니다. 그러나 이것은 또한 양날의 검입니다. 새 버전은 온라인입니다.

이 기사에서는 브라우저에서 직접 사용자 입력을 검증하기 위해 필요한, Pattern, Min, Max 및 Length 한계와 같은 HTML5 양식 검증 속성을 사용하는 것에 대해 설명합니다.

기사는 HTML5 크로스 브라우저 호환성을 보장하기위한 모범 사례에 대해 논의하고 기능 감지, 점진적 향상 및 테스트 방법에 중점을 둡니다.

이 기사는 CSS를 사용한 웹 페이지에 효율적인 PNG 테두리 추가를 보여줍니다. CSS는 JavaScript 또는 라이브러리에 비해 우수한 성능을 제공하며, 미묘하거나 눈에 띄는 효과를 위해 테두리 너비, 스타일 및 색상 조정 방법을 자세히 설명합니다.

이 기사는 HTML & LT; Datalist & GT에 대해 논의합니다. 자동 완성 제안을 제공하고, 사용자 경험을 향상시키고, 오류를 줄임으로써 양식을 향상시키는 요소. 문자 수 : 159

이 기사는 html5 & lt; time & gt; 시맨틱 날짜/시간 표현 요소. 인간이 읽을 수있는 텍스트와 함께 기계 가독성 (ISO 8601 형식)에 대한 DateTime 속성의 중요성을 강조하여 Accessibilit를 향상시킵니다.

이 기사는 HTML & lt; Progress & Gt에 대해 설명합니다. 요소, 그 목적, 스타일 및 & lt; meter & gt의 차이; 요소. 주요 초점은 & lt; progress & gt; 작업 완료 및 & lt; meter & gt; Stati의 경우

이 기사는 HTML & lt; meter & gt에 대해 설명합니다. 범위 내에 스칼라 또는 분수 값을 표시하는 데 사용되는 요소 및 웹 개발의 일반적인 응용 프로그램. & lt; meter & gt; & lt; Progress & Gt; 그리고 Ex
